  • What happens during the Fresh stage?

    The Fresh stage begins immediately after death. Blood circulation stops, causing lividity, and rigor mortis sets in. Cells break down through autolysis, releasing enzymes that start decomposition.

  • How do hoarding cleanup professionals handle sentimental items?

    Hoarding cleanup professionals approach sentimental items with care and compassion, recognizing the emotional difficulty involved in letting go of possessions. They work closely with clients to determine which items hold genuine sentimental value and help organize them in a way that preserves their significance. Some services offer memory preservation solutions, such as digital photo albums or keepsake boxes, to help individuals retain important memories without excessive clutter. The goal is to create a balance between emotional attachment and maintaining a functional, safe living space.
